The example in this repo gives the Open AI api the option to trigger two docker related functions: startAContainer
and runCommandInContainer
.
You'll need docker installed on your machine.
The example function asks the api to clone and run a repo. The example repo is https://github.com/kmgrassi/addressbook
You can hardcode a different repo by changing line 15 in the functions.controller.ts
file or by passing the url into the endpoint as a query parameter (in which case you can uncomment like 12-13)
To run the example, open up a browser window and nav to http://localhost:8080/functions
This will start the loop which will as the Open AI api to clone and run the repo in a docker container. You can add in some console.logs
to follow the loops if you'd like (I removed them).
